Highline Mine
Highline Mine is a quarry in Clark, Nevada and has an elevation of 4,049 feet. Highline Mine is situated nearby to the village Sandy Valley.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Sandy Valley is a bedroom community of Las Vegas located in west–central Clark County, Nevada, United States. It is approximately 35 miles from the southern part of Las Vegas and west of Henderson, and 20 miles from the Jean exit at Interstate 15. Sandy Valley is situated 3½ miles west of Highline Mine.
